The typology includes logical problems, algorithmic problems, story problems (which have underlying algorithms with a story wrapper that amounts to an algorithmic problem), rule - using problems, decision - making problems (e.g., cost - benefit analysis), troubleshooting (systematically diagnosing a fault and eliminating a problem space), diagnosis - solution problems (characteristic
of medical school and involving small groups understanding the problem,
researching different possible causes, generating hypotheses, performing diagnostic tests, and monitoring a treatment to restore a goal state), strategic performance, case analysis (characteristic
of law or business school and involving adapting tactics to support an overall strategy and reflecting on authentic situations),
design problems, and dilemmas (such as global warming, which are complex and involve competing values and which may have no obvious solutions).

The
research needs that have high priority in establishing the technical, environmental, and economic feasibility
of large - scale capture and disposal
of CO -LCB- sub 2 -RCB- from electric power plants are: (1) survey and assess the capacity, cost, and location
of potential depleted gas and oil wells that are suitable CO -LCB- sub 2 -RCB- repositories (with the cooperation
of the oil and gas industry); (2) conduct
research on the feasibility
of ocean disposal, with objectives
of determining the cost, residence time, and environmental effects for
different methods
of CO -LCB- sub 2 -RCB- injection; (3) perform an in - depth survey
of knowledge concerning the feasibility
of using deep, confined aquifers for disposal and, if feasible, identify potential disposal locations (with the cooperation
of the oil and gas industry); (4) evaluate, on a common basis, more» system and
design alternatives for integration
of CO -LCB- sub 2 -RCB- capture systems with emerging and advanced technologies for power generation; and prepare a conceptual
design, an analysis
of barrier issues, and a preliminary cost estimate for pipeline networks necessary to transport a significant portion
of the CO -LCB- sub 2 -RCB- to potentially feasible disposal locations.
With FIDO operational, Guy worked on a number
of different projects, including
research on the efficiency
of fuel cells,
research on German aviation fuel as inferred from the spectrographic analysis
of aircraft exhaust, not to mention the
design and testing
of fuel baffles, experimental forest - clearing devices, and fuel propellant systems (including flamethrowers — an application the pacifically - minded Guy must have disliked.)
